<span>"African Americans are an e group of Americans with total or partial ancestry from any of the Black racial groups of Africa. The term may also be used to include only those individuals who are descended from enslaved Africans. As a compound adjective the term is usually hyphenated as African-American"</span>

XENOPHOBIA is the FEAR or HATRED of people or things from other countries and/or cultures.
It sometimes overlaps with RACISM but unlike Racism which is just based on the physical characteristics of a person, Xenophobia is based on the person's origin.
Jamia is experiencing Xenophobia as she is uncomfortable due to fear or dislike of people from the Middle East and Muslims.
Xenophobia can be very destructive and in it's extreme can lead to loss of life. A good example is the RECURRENT Xenophobic attacks on foreigners in the Republic of SOUTH AFRICA by natives who believe foreigners take their jobs and bring social ills.
